One killed in Bannu IED blast.

LAKKI MARWAT -- One person died and two others sustained injuries in an explosion in Bakkakhel town of Bannu district on Sunday.

The blast took place hours after suspected militants attacked a checkpoint within the jurisdiction of Kulachi police station.

According to officials, a motorcycle fitted with an improvised explosive devAice (IED) was parked on a road in the Mandi market area which went off with a loud bang.

The blast damaged some shops and vehicles in the market, the official added.

The body and the injured were moved to a local hospital.

The decAeAased has been identified as Khoon Muhammad while the injured included Arifullah and RaheedAullah from the Narmikhel area of Bakkakhel.

The explosion took place a day after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KP) police chief visited the district.

Police have cordoned off the area and a search operation has been launched.
